Good Evening All,
Does any of my fellow Volvo lovers know what fasteners are used to secure the back silencer box heatshield to the studs that are welded on the underside of the body? Where the fasteners should be only has the welded stud at that location and they are a bit crusty and visual access is limited for me.... Thanks in advance, Nobby |

Part number is 981495 , They are plastic nuts which at the listed prices seem a bit expensive. I replaced mine with some of the plastic blocks used to reinforce furniture drilled slightly undersize and the coarsely threaded stud cut there own thread in the relatively soft plastic.

Hi Stuart from what I recall it's a really coarse thread not what I would recognise as a common metric thread also a relatively small diameter so I would guess steel on steel would corrode fairly quickly and then removal would probably shear the stud.

Thanks for your help - much appreciated. I've got some nylon nuts on order which I'll 'bully' down the coarse thread on the stud. The Volvo parts were £12+ but I fould some on Skandix at 3 euros each but the cost of shipping from Germany was showing as 36 euros!!! What are they delivering them by a Eurofighter!? One point I did note along the way is not to have any steel contacting the ally heatshield or galvanic corrosion will occur eating a hole in the heatshield so it's new washer time using some Ally sheet and tin snips.
